Should You Buy a 1984 Suzuki GS500FK?
The 1984 Suzuki GS500FK is a standard motorcycle that appeals to riders looking for a reliable and straightforward option. With its 0.498L engine, it offers a balance of performance and efficiency, making it suitable for both new and experienced riders. While specific horsepower and torque figures are not available, the bike is designed for urban commuting and light touring, providing a comfortable ride without excessive complexity. Its lightweight design enhances maneuverability, making it ideal for navigating city streets or enjoying leisurely weekend rides.
This vehicle is best for entry-level riders or those seeking a dependable motorcycle for daily commuting and casual weekend rides.
